蚂蚁agent开发一面面经分享

感觉面完人都通透了,还是太菜了,下去沉淀一下
1.介绍一下agent实习的项目架构
2.你刚才提到配合定会议那个是多 agent 架构,一共用了几个 agent?每个 agent 分别负责哪一块?
3.在设计上,什么情况下你会用单 agent,什么情况下会用多 agent?
4.多 agent 之间的数据传输或者通信一般是怎么做的?
5.如果多个 agent 之间有并发的情况,你一般怎么处理?
6.如果有多个 agent 同时去操作数据库或者文件,这种并发你怎么处理?
7.如果它们是异步执行的,这边会考虑怎么做
8.rag混合检索机制,是怎么实现的
9.你们项目里有没有遇到幻觉问题?这个问题怎么减少、规避?
10.你之前都开发过哪些工具 / function?
11.你提到那个 self-refine / 自我修正,你做过哪些修正策略?
12.如果 API 返回结果有字段缺失,或者有冗余内容,你会用这种方式处理吗?
13.你对 MCP 了解多吗?有没有写过相关的 MCP?
14.假设 agent 调工具失败了,一般怎么处理?
15.你之前开发过 agent,怎么管理它的 context?
16.你自己在做 AI coding 时,一般怎么用?有没有什么方法论?
17.上线前主要是通过什么方式保证质量的?只是靠 code review 吗?
18.除了简历上写的这些,你自己还用 AI coding 做过哪些项目?
19.你刚才提到那个 omo / openspec的东西,是你自己的项目实践,还是从别的地方学来的?
全部评论

相关推荐

头像
04-23 15:24
南京大学 Java
攒人品ing~个人背景:本北邮(计科),硕南大(软工,27届)。一、 基础八股考察 (Java/Spring/DB/网络)1. 多线程与并发线程池的核心构造参数有哪些?场景题:一个有队列的线程池,请求不断进来,说说线程池内部的执行逻辑?平时用什么 JDK 版本?2. JVMJDK 8 的垃圾回收算法有了解吗?有没有关注过比较新的垃圾回收器,比如 G1 或者 ZGC?3. Spring 框架Spring Boot 里面经常引入的 Starter,里面一般包含什么东西?底层的运作逻辑是怎样的?AOP 的底层原理是什么?4. 数据库与中间件 (MySQL / Redis)场景题:如果一条 SQL 执行效率很低,你怎么判断和优化?哪些 SQL 写法会导致全表扫描(索引失效)?Redis 在你的博客项目里用在了什么场景?为什么?5. 网络与其他为什么博客项目中提到微服务,但最后没有完全落地?HTTP/1.1 和 HTTP/2 的区别?二、 项目与实习深挖1. 实习项目一:天翼交通 - 自动驾驶传感器数据预处理项目背景:遇到的挑战与解决方案追问:为什么这里用多进程而不是多线程?其他工作:2. 实习/个人项目二:航旅智能排障 AI Agent项目背景追问:你的数据来源是哪里?是真实的业务数据吗?追问:详细介绍一下这个多 Agent 的工作流?追问:如何评判这个 Agent 的效果?有具体指标吗?追问:结合现在业界的新趋势,这套架构还有什么优化空间?三、 AI 编码实战与前沿视野你对现在的 AI Coding 工具(如 Cursor/AI IDE)怎么看?你自己深度使用 AI Coding 的真实体验?实践中遇到过什么 AI 理解不了的 Bug 吗?平时怎么获取最新的 AI 技术动向?四、 HR/软素质问题团队中遇到别人和你有不一样的观点,你怎么处理?对自己未来的职业发展有什么规划?五、 反问环节部门具体的业务定位和挑战是什么?
查看24道真题和解析
点赞 评论 收藏
分享
评论
2
2
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务